Smart Specialization in Croatia
Arabela Aprahamian and
Paulo Guilherme Correa
No 22024 in World Bank Publications - Books from The World Bank Group
Abstract:
The report examines recent trends in Croatia's in trade, productivity, innovation performance and policy governance framework, to help identify priorities for the development of the country's Smart Specialization Strategy, which is an ex-ante conditionality for access to the EU's Structural and Investment Funds over the 2014-20 programming period.
